How Clogged Drains Warn You Before They Fail Completely

When water pools in your sink or shower instead of draining freely, that hesitation signals a growing obstruction downstream. In Chula Vista homes and businesses, slow drains often escalate to complete backups within weeks—sometimes days—if the underlying blockage continues building. Standing water that refuses to clear, gurgling sounds from drains when fixtures elsewhere run, and foul odors rising from sink openings all point to accumulating debris, grease buildup, or invasive root growth restricting flow inside your pipes.

How Recurring Clogs Connect to Larger Plumbing Failures

Drains that clog repeatedly in the same location indicate an underlying problem beyond simple accumulation. Root intrusion through joints, pipe bellies where debris settles, or partial collapses create persistent obstruction points that standard home remedies cannot address. When you clear a drain temporarily only to see it slow again within weeks, the pipe itself likely needs professional assessment. Camera inspection following drain cleaning reveals these structural issues before they escalate into emergency sewer backups or property damage.

Which Drain Problems Require Immediate Professional Attention

Not every slow drain represents an emergency, but certain warning signs indicate problems that worsen rapidly without intervention. Recognizing these patterns helps you schedule service before inconvenience becomes damage.

  • Multiple fixtures draining slowly simultaneously suggests a main line obstruction affecting your entire system rather than isolated clogs
  • Water backing up into bathtubs or showers when toilets flush indicates blockage at a point where all fixtures converge, typically near the sewer line connection
  • Bubbling or gurgling from drains when other fixtures run reveals air trapped behind an obstruction, often accompanied by foul sewer gas odors
  • Puddles forming around floor drains in Chula Vista basements or garages during heavy use signal inadequate drainage capacity or developing blockages
  • Frequent clearing needs every few weeks point to root infiltration or structural pipe issues that simple augering cannot permanently resolve

Preventative drain cleaning performed before complete failures occur avoids the property damage, contamination risks, and emergency service costs associated with sewage backups. Regular maintenance removes accumulating grease, soap residue, and minor root intrusion before these materials harden into obstructions requiring excavation or line replacement.
